2003 Ford F-250 vs. 2011 Opel Insignia
To start off, 2011 Opel Insignia is newer by 8 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2003 Ford F-250.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2003 Ford F-250 would be higher. At 5,407 cc (8 cylinders), 2003 Ford F-250 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2003 Ford F-250 (256 HP @ 4500 RPM) has 118 more horse power than 2011 Opel Insignia. (138 HP @ 6300 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2003 Ford F-250 should accelerate faster than 2011 Opel Insignia.
Because 2003 Ford F-250 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2011 Opel Insignia.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2003 Ford F-250 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2003 Ford F-250 (474 Nm @ 2500 RPM) has 299 more torque (in Nm) than 2011 Opel Insignia. (175 Nm @ 3800 RPM). This means 2003 Ford F-250 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2011 Opel Insignia.
